In the Indian budget hatchback market, the Maruti Suzuki Wagon R LXi and Celerio LXi offer different approaches to first-time car ownership in the ₹4-6 lakh range.

Top Reasons for Consideration
Maruti Suzuki Wagon R LXi
- Spacious interior with tall-boy design
- Excellent fuel efficiency (24.35 kmpl ARAI)
- Large boot space (341 liters)
- Easy maneuverability in city traffic
- Front power windows
- Strong resale value
- Reliable brand with extensive service network
Maruti Suzuki Celerio LXi
- Class-leading fuel efficiency (25.24 kmpl ARAI)
- Modern, rounded design
- Comfortable ride quality
- Easy to drive with small turning radius
- Idle Start/Stop system for enhanced efficiency
- Larger 14-inch wheels
- Slightly lower price point

Pricing:
Wagon R LXi: ₹554,500
Celerio LXi: ₹536,500
Advantage: Celerio costs less by ₹18,000
Engine Specifications:
Both models share identical specs:
- Engine capacity: 998cc
- Power output: 65.71bhp
- Torque: 89Nm
- Status: Equal performance
Efficiency:
Fuel Economy:
- Wagon R: 24.35 kmpl
- Celerio: 25.24 kmpl
- Advantage: Celerio slightly more fuel-efficient
Physical Dimensions:
Length:
- Wagon R: 3655 mm
- Celerio: 3695 mm
- Advantage: Celerio is 40mm longer
Width:
- Wagon R: 1620 mm
- Celerio: 1655 mm
- Advantage: Celerio is 35mm wider
Height:
- Wagon R: 1675 mm
- Celerio: 1555 mm
- Advantage: Wagon R is 120mm taller
Wheelbase:
- Both models: 2435 mm
- Status: Equal wheelbase
Additional Features:
Boot Space:
- Wagon R: 341 liters
- Celerio: 313 liters
- Advantage: Wagon R offers 28L more cargo space
Weight:
- Wagon R: 810 kg
- Celerio: 800 kg
- Advantage: Celerio is slightly lighter
Wheels:
- Wagon R: 13-inch
- Celerio: 14-inch
- Advantage: Celerio has larger wheels
Qualitative Comparison
Exterior Design
- Wagon R: Practical tall-boy design, recent updates for modern touch
- Celerio: Contemporary and rounded design, more youthful appearance
Interior and Comfort
- Wagon R: Functional and spacious, excellent headroom
- Celerio: More stylish interior, winged dashboard, part-digital instrument cluster
Driving Experience
- Wagon R: Easy drivability in city, can feel unsettled at higher speeds
- Celerio: Well-tuned suspension, balanced ride quality on various road conditions
Practicality
- Wagon R: Excels in space and boot capacity, easy ingress/egress
- Celerio: Good balance of comfort and practicality, slightly more legroom

Feature Comparison
Common Features
- Dual front airbags
- ABS with EBD
- Manual air conditioning
- Gear shift indicator
- Manually adjustable ORVMs
Wagon R LXi Advantages
- Front power windows
- Luggage hook and net
- Rear parking sensors
Celerio LXi Advantages
- Idle Start/Stop system
- Larger 14-inch wheels
- Adjustable headlamps

Recommendation
For a first-time buyer in the ₹4-6 lakh range, the Maruti Suzuki Wagon R LXi is recommended due to:
1. Superior interior space and larger boot (341L vs 313L) for better practicality
2. Tall-boy design offering easy ingress/egress
3. Inclusion of front power windows in the base variant
4. Slightly better resale value due to its popularity
5. Rear parking sensors for added convenience
While the Celerio offers better fuel efficiency and a more modern design, the Wagon R's overall package of space, practicality, and features aligns better with the typical needs of a first-time buyer, especially those with family use in mind.
